Abstract
The paper is concerned with digital modulations design using an Altera programmable device. The binary phase shift keying (BPSK) modulator and the BPSK demodulator are designed. A simulation on the proposed design is performed and the design is implemented in the programmable device. The simulation and implementation are performed including an effect of transmission channel. Measurements and results are discussed.
